[ˌelɪ'mentǝrɪ]
1. ADJ
1) (=basic) [idea, precautions, rules] elemental, básico

elementary politeness requires that ... — la cortesía más elemental requiere que ...

elementary, my dear Watson! — ¡elemental, querido Watson!

2) (=introductory) [maths, level, exercises] elemental, básico

elementary reading and writing skills — habilidades fpl de lectura y escritura básicas

2.
CPD

elementary education N(US) enseñanza f primaria

elementary particle N — partícula f elemental

elementary school N(US) escuela f de enseñanza primaria

elementary student N(US) alumno(-a) m / f de (la escuela) primaria

elementary teacher N(US) maestro(-a) m / f de (enseñanza) primaria
